Other information: Fire Crews arrived to find a light haze of smoke inside the hallway of an apartment building. Upon further investigation fire was coming from a vent fan in an apartment on the first floor. Crews had to pull drywall from the ceiling to gain access to extinguish the fire. Fire did breach to the second floor, were a sprinkler was activated.
Once the fire was exposed, crews quickly gained fire control. Salvage and overhaul was performed. Three apartments were damaged and water had to be shut off to the building until maintenance could fix a broken sprinkler issue. No civilians or firefighters were injured. The American Red Cross was contacted to help with the neighbors who could not stay in their apartments.
